Here is how the card progressed.
First, I chose my paper. I’ve expressed on here before that I have and primarily use nothing but DCWV paper. This paper is from Cafe Mediterranean. Nice soft ‘baby’ kind of colors is what I chose from out of this pack. Nice soft yellow, celery green, and a bright baby blue which I ended up not using in the end.
In photoshop, I drew my bird pattern that I used to cut out the shapes.
Here is a link to download for free the bird pattern I designed: Download PDF of Bird Template
I took my pieces, decided on yellow and green and some ribbon.
I embossed my bird pieces with Cuttlebug folder ‘Swiss Dots’.
I then cut out on white and yellow some Nestabilities Scalloped circles and fitted them together.
As always, I used a watercolor paper base. The sentiment was a circle punched out of cardstock I printed some sentiments on.
